Get to know Family Physician Dr. Nora O. Garza, who serves patients in San Antonio, Texas.

For over 30 years now, Dr. Garza has been working as a family physician, helping patients manage their chronic medical conditions. Her private practice, Garza Medical Group, is located in San Antonio, Texas.   Your health is important to us, which is why the Garza Medical team promises to get to know you and your needs. Having earned the title of Fellow of the American Academy of Family Physicians, Dr. Garza is also a member of the Bexar County Medical Society and the Texas Medical Association. What’s more, she is board-certified in family medicine by the American Board of Family Medicine (ABFM). The ABFM is a non-profit, independent medical association of American physicians who practice in family medicine and its sub-specialties.   Dr Garza has served on the San Antonio Bexar County Medical Society Board of Directors and the chairperson for the Ethics Committee. She has recently been awarded the title of Medical Director for IntegraNet Health for the San Antonio market where she helps coordinate population health outcomes that improve the patient experience.

Her educational background includes a medical degree from the University of Texas Health Science Center at Houston and a completed residency in family medicine at Baylor College of Medicine. Her research interests include hypertension, diabetes, depression ,and the psychological effects of stress conditions on patient health.

Family medicine, formerly family practice, is a medical specialty devoted to comprehensive health care for people of all ages. The specialist is called a family physician or family doctor. A family physician, like Dr. Garza, is often the first person whom a patient sees when seeking healthcare services. They examine and treat patients with a wide range of conditions and refer those with serious ailments to a specialist or appropriate facility. “Every patient is unique and their treatment must be tailored to their own needs” as stated by Dr. Garza.
